Why is my hearing better at night

During the night our atmosphere ends up producing a temperature inversion. This means temperatures increase with height. Therefore when you shout across the lake, sound waves higher up are now traveling faster than those near the surface.

Is it true that everything is louder at night

Temperature inversion is the reason why sounds can be heard much more clearly over longer distances at night than during the day—an effect often incorrectly attributed to the psychological result of nighttime quiet.

Why does sound seem louder in the dark

During the day, the sound bends away from the ground; during the night, it bends towards the ground. Hence at night, you have additional "sound" reaching you, making it louder.

Can I reverse hearing damage

There is no medical or surgical treatment for hearing loss caused by noise. Damaged hair cells do not grow back. As much as possible, you should try to protect your hearing. If you do have hearing loss, you should take steps to keep it from getting worse.

Which nerve causes hyperacusis

It's possible that damage to parts of your auditory nerve causes hyperacusis. Your auditory nerve carries sound signals from your inner ear to your brain so you can hear. Another theory is that damage to the facial nerve causes hyperacusis.

What Colour is 7 synesthesia

One rather striking observation is that such synesthetes all seem to experience very different colors for the same graphemic cues. Different synesthetes may see 3 in yellow, pink or red. Such synesthetic colors are not elicited by meaning, because 2 may be orange but two is blue and 7 may be red but seven is green.

What is the rarest synesthesia

1. Lexical-gustatory synesthesia. One of the rarest types of synesthesia, in which people have associations between words and tastes. Experienced by less than 0.2 percent of the population, people with this may find conversations cause a flow of tastes across their tongue.
